Rumah >masalah biasa >Apakah kelemahan susun atur apungan?

Apakah kelemahan susun atur apungan?

百草
百草asal
2023-10-10 15:19:371522semak imbas

Kelemahan susun atur apungan termasuk menyebabkan unsur-unsur terputus daripada aliran dokumen, pembersihan terapung secara manual, tidak mesra pemusatan menegak dan susun atur ketinggian yang sama, sokongan terhad untuk susun atur berbilang lajur dan masalah yang mungkin timbul apabila menangani masalah yang tidak konsisten ketinggian unsur terapung, dsb. Pengenalan terperinci: 1. Menyebabkan elemen terputus daripada aliran dokumen Apabila elemen terapung, ia terputus daripada aliran dokumen biasa, yang bermaksud elemen lain mungkin menduduki kedudukan yang sepatutnya didudukinya, yang boleh menyebabkan huru-hara. dan ketidakpastian dalam reka letak Ini amat jelas apabila berurusan dengan reka letak responsif 2. Kosongkan terapung secara manual apabila elemen terapung, dsb.

Apakah kelemahan susun atur apungan?

Sistem pengendalian tutorial ini: sistem Windows 10, komputer DELL G3.

Susun atur terapung ialah kaedah reka letak halaman web yang biasa digunakan Ia menyusun halaman dengan elemen terapung ke kedudukan yang ditentukan. Walau bagaimanapun, walaupun susun atur apungan mempunyai beberapa kelebihan, terdapat juga beberapa kelemahan. Artikel ini akan membincangkan beberapa kelemahan utama susun atur terapung.

Pertama sekali, susun atur apungan akan menyebabkan elemen keluar dari aliran dokumen. Apabila elemen diapungkan, ia terkeluar daripada aliran dokumen biasa, yang bermaksud elemen lain mungkin menduduki kedudukan yang sepatutnya didudukinya. Ini boleh membawa kepada reka letak yang mengelirukan dan tidak dapat diramalkan, terutamanya apabila berurusan dengan reka letak responsif.

Kedua, susun atur terapung memerlukan pembersihan terapung secara manual. Apabila elemen terapung, ia mempengaruhi susun atur elemen di belakangnya. Untuk menyelesaikan masalah ini, kita perlu mengosongkan apungan secara manual, biasanya dengan menambahkan kelas clearfix pada elemen induk atau menggunakan elemen pseudo. Ini meningkatkan kerumitan susun atur dan kos penyelenggaraan.

Ketiga, susun atur apungan tidak mesra dengan pemusatan menegak dan susun atur ketinggian yang sama. Oleh kerana elemen terapung dialih keluar daripada aliran dokumen, ia tidak boleh menggunakan teknik susun atur menegak tradisional dan ketinggian yang sama. Ini memerlukan penggunaan teknologi lain, seperti flexbox atau susun atur grid, untuk mencapai kesan ini. Ini meningkatkan kerumitan pembangunan dan kos pembelajaran.

Keempat, susun atur terapung mempunyai sokongan terhad untuk susun atur berbilang lajur. Walaupun reka letak apungan boleh digunakan untuk membuat reka letak berbilang lajur, ia bukanlah pilihan terbaik untuk mencipta reka letak berbilang lajur yang kompleks. Ia mungkin memerlukan penggunaan teknik lain, seperti reka letak berbilang lajur CSS atau kotak fleksibel, untuk mencapai reka letak berbilang lajur yang lebih kompleks.

Akhir sekali, susun atur terapung mungkin menghadapi masalah apabila berhadapan dengan ketinggian unsur terapung yang tidak konsisten. Apabila ketinggian unsur terapung tidak konsisten, ia boleh menyebabkan salah jajaran reka letak dan jarak yang tidak konsisten. Ini perlu diselesaikan dengan menambahkan elemen terapung jelas tambahan atau menggunakan teknik lain.

Ringkasnya, walaupun reka letak apungan ialah kaedah reka letak halaman web yang biasa digunakan, ia juga mempunyai beberapa kekurangan. Ia menyebabkan elemen terkeluar daripada aliran dokumen, memerlukan pembersihan terapung secara manual, tidak mesra kepada susun atur pemusatan menegak dan ketinggian yang sama, mempunyai sokongan terhad untuk susun atur berbilang lajur dan boleh menyebabkan masalah apabila menangani ketinggian unsur terapung yang tidak konsisten. Oleh itu, apabila memilih kaedah susun atur, kita perlu mempertimbangkan pelbagai faktor secara menyeluruh dan memilih kaedah susun atur yang paling sesuai dengan keperluan projek.

Atas ialah kandungan terperinci Apakah kelemahan susun atur apungan?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n